Pak-Romania sign agreement

Islamabad, September 12, 2011 (PPI): Pakistan and Romania signed an Agreement on Economic, Scientific and Technical Cooperation on Monday.

Mr. Abdul Wajid Rana, Secretary Economic Affairs Division signed the Agreement on behalf of Government of Pakistan whereas Romanian Ambassador Mr. Emilian Ion signed on behalf of Romanian Government.

The Agreement shall promote cooperation between the two countries in the fields of industry, agriculture, forestry, energy sector, research and development, telecommunication, computing & informatics, transport, logistics, environment protection, tourism, investment promotion, SME cooperation, education, health case and science and technology.

Under the signed Agreement, Pakistan-Romania Joint Commission would be set up. The Commission will work for identification of new development opportunities, develop proposals for economic cooperation of the government institutions, as well as establish ad-hoc or permanent expert working groups and committee of both countries.

The Commission shall hold its meeting at least once a year alternately in Pakistan and Romania and will review progress of decisions undertaken in the previous meetings.
